Well, as awful as this is going to sound..you're hands are tied.

Coach stands behind their products for manufacturers defects...like hardware or peeling or cracking...but they don't and can't guarantee things normal wear does to the bag.

The thing with the Madison leather is that as beautiful as it is, it does scuff and scratch easily. So what you're seeing--from the sounds of it--is right up there with "what happens".

I would suggest getting some Apple conditioner products--you can search the topic here, people love the stuff. It will help, it won't make it "brand new again" but it may make you feel better.
